数控机床R指令,作为现代加工工艺中不可或缺的部分,其在编程、加工精度及效率方面发挥着举足轻重的作用。本文将从R指令的定义、应用场景、编程方法及注意事项等方面进行详细阐述。
R指令,全称为半径补偿指令,是数控机床中用于设定刀具半径补偿值的关键指令。在加工过程中,通过设置R指令,可以实现刀具中心轨迹与实际加工轨迹的偏差,从而确保加工精度。R指令的具体功能包括:补偿刀具半径、调整刀具中心位置、优化加工路径等。
在应用R指令时,需注意以下场景:
1. 刀具半径补偿:当加工轮廓时,刀具实际运动轨迹与编程轨迹存在偏差,通过设置R指令,可以使刀具沿补偿后的轨迹运动,确保加工精度。
2. 刀具中心位置调整:在加工中心或多轴联动加工中,通过R指令调整刀具中心位置,可实现复杂轮廓的加工。
3. 优化加工路径:在加工过程中,合理设置R指令,可减少刀具运动距离,提高加工效率。
R指令的编程方法如下:
1. R指令格式:G41/G42/G43/G44(刀具补偿左/右/上/下),D(补偿值),H(补偿号)。
2. 刀具补偿左/右:G41为刀具半径补偿左,G42为刀具半径补偿右。
3. 补偿值D:设定刀具半径补偿值,单位为mm。
4. 补偿号H:用于标识刀具补偿值,可设置099的任意数字。
5. R指令编程示例:G41 G00 X100 Y100;
在应用R指令时,还需注意以下事项:
1. 正确设置刀具半径补偿值:刀具半径补偿值需根据实际刀具半径设定,确保加工精度。
2. 刀具补偿号的使用:同一加工中,不同刀具需使用不同的补偿号,避免相互干扰。
3. 刀具补偿取消:加工完成后,需取消刀具半径补偿,否则将影响后续加工。
4. R指令与其他指令的配合:R指令可与G00、G01、G02、G03等指令配合使用,实现复杂轮廓的加工。
R指令在数控机床加工中具有重要作用。掌握R指令的编程方法及注意事项,有助于提高加工精度和效率。在实际应用中,应根据具体加工需求,合理设置R指令,以实现高质量、高效率的加工。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。